How This Service Actually Works
Water Damage Inspection isn’t just about looking for visible damage. It’s about finding the source and understanding the full extent of the problem. A proper inspection can prevent long-term issues. Skipping this step can lead to bigger problems down the road. That’s why we take the time to do it right. You get a detailed report and clear next steps.
Step 1: Initial Assessment
Our technicians arrive within 60 minutes of your call. They start by checking the visible damage and looking for signs of hidden water. They use moisture meters and thermal imaging to detect problems. You get a quick overview of what’s going on. This step helps find out how serious the issue is.
Step 2: Source Identification
Locating the source of the water is key. It could be a leak, flooding, or a broken pipe. Our team checks all possible entry points. They look under floors and in walls to find the problem. This part of the process helps prevent future damage. You get a clear understanding of where the water came from.
Step 3: Moisture Measurement
We measure moisture levels in all affected areas. This helps us know how much water is there and how deep it has gone. We use tools like hygrometers and moisture meters. This step is critical for determining the next steps. You get accurate data to guide the repair process.
Step 4: Documenting the Damage
We take photos and notes to document the damage. This helps with insurance claims and future reference. Our team explains what we found and why it matters. You get a detailed report to keep for your records. This step ensures nothing is missed.
Step 5: Recommendations
After the inspection, we give you a plan. We explain what needs to be done and why. This includes drying, repairs, and prevention steps. You get clear guidance to move forward. We make sure you understand the next steps. This helps you make informed decisions.

Warning Signs You Need Water Damage Inspection
Some signs of water damage are obvious, but others are easy to miss. Ignoring them can lead to bigger issues. Mold, warped wood, and strange smells are all red flags. The longer you wait, the more damage can happen. That’s why it’s important to act quickly. You can avoid expensive repairs by catching the problem early.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A damp, moldy smell is a sign of hidden water. It can come from walls or under floors. This odor doesn’t go away with air fresheners. It means moisture is lingering in your home. You need professional help to find and fix the problem. Ignoring it can lead to health issues and more damage.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Dark spots on ceilings or walls are a clear sign of water damage. They can appear without any obvious source. These stains often mean water has soaked into building materials. You need an inspection to find where the water is coming from. Delaying can lead to mold growth and structural issues.
Warped Floors or Door Frames
If your floors are buckling or doors won’t close, it could be from water. Wood expands when it gets wet and shrinks when it dries. This can cause permanent damage. You need to check for hidden moisture in the subfloor. Ignoring this can lead to costly repairs. A professional inspection can find the problem before it gets worse.
High Humidity Levels
Excess moisture in the air is a sign of hidden water. It can make your home feel stuffy and uncomfortable. High humidity also promotes mold growth. You might not see the water, but it’s there. A professional inspection can find the source and prevent further damage. This step is crucial for your home’s health and safety.
Plumbing Leaks You Can’t See
Some leaks are hidden behind walls or under floors. They can go unnoticed for weeks. This is why a professional inspection is important. Our team finds these leaks using moisture detection tools. You avoid costly repairs by catching the problem early. This step can save you money and prevent more damage.
Unexplained Puddles or Damp Spots
If you find water in areas where it shouldn’t be, it’s a sign of a leak. These puddles can appear suddenly. They might be from a broken pipe or a leaking appliance. You need to act fast to prevent more damage. A professional inspection can find the source and stop the problem. This step is essential for your home’s safety and stability.

Water Damage Inspection Cost In Sansom Park, TX
Water Damage Inspection costs vary based on the size of your home and the extent of the damage. You might pay between $500 and $2,500 for a complete inspection. This includes checking for hidden moisture and providing a report. The cost depends on how much work is needed. You get a clear idea of what to expect.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Basic Inspection | $300 – $700 | Size of the area and number of moisture readings needed. |
| Deep Inspection | $800 – $1,500 | Includes thermal imaging and checking hidden areas. |
| Follow-Up Inspection | $200 – $400 | After drying, to ensure no moisture remains. |
| Insurance Claim Support | $100 – $300 | Helping with documentation and communication. |
| Emergency Inspection | $500 – $1,200 | Available 24/7 for urgent situations. |
| Comprehensive Report | $150 – $350 | Includes photos, moisture data, and recommendations. |

What tools do you use for Water Damage Inspection?
We use moisture meters, thermal imaging cameras, and hygrometers. These tools help us find hidden moisture. They provide accurate data to guide the repair process. You get a detailed report of the findings. This step ensures nothing is missed.
How can I prevent water damage in the future?
Maintain your plumbing and check for leaks regularly. Keep gutters clean and ensure proper drainage. Install a sump pump if needed. Our team can help you identify risks. You get tips to keep your home safe. This step helps avoid future issues.
